Mirotalk Alternatives

Mirotalk is described as 'Powered by WebRTC, Real-time video call, chat room and screen sharing entirely browser based' and is a Video Calling app in the social & communications category. There are more than 50 alternatives to Mirotalk for a variety of platforms, including Web-based, Mac, Windows, Android and iPhone apps. The best Mirotalk alternative is Telegram, which is free. Other great apps like Mirotalk are Element, Discord, Matrix and Tox.

    Quiet is an alternative to team chat apps like Slack, Discord, and Element that does not require trusting a central server or running one's own. In Quiet, all data syncs directly between a team's devices over Tor with no server required.
